Introduction to Food Sensitivities
Food sensitivities are non-allergic adverse reactions to food. They are distinct from food allergies, which involve an IgE-mediated immune response and can lead to severe, life-threatening reactions. Food sensitivities, on the other hand, involve other components of the immune system and can cause a wide array of symptoms, including gastrointestinal issues like diarrhea, abdominal pain, and bloating, as well as systemic symptoms such as fatigue, skin rashes, and joint pain.

Timeline for Food Sensitivity-Induced Diarrhea
The timeline for developing diarrhea after consuming a food that triggers a sensitivity can vary widely among individuals. Several factors can influence this timeline, including:
- The type of food sensitivity: Different foods can cause reactions at different speeds. For example, lactose intolerance, a type of carbohydrate intolerance, can cause symptoms within 30 minutes to 2 hours after consumption.
- The amount of food consumed: Larger amounts of the triggering food can lead to a quicker onset of symptoms.
- Individual tolerance and sensitivity level: People with a higher sensitivity to a particular food may experience symptoms sooner than those with a lower sensitivity.

Influence of Gut Motility and Secretion
The gut’s motility (the movement of food through the digestive system) and secretion (the release of digestive enzymes and fluids) can also influence how quickly diarrhea develops after consuming a sensitivity-triggering food. For instance, increased gut motility can lead to quicker transit of food through the intestines, potentially resulting in diarrhea sooner after consumption.

Diagnosing Food Sensitivities
Diagnosing food sensitivities can be challenging due to the variability in symptoms and the delay between food consumption and symptom onset. Common methods for diagnosing food sensitivities include:
- Elimination diets: Removing suspected foods from the diet for a period and then reintroducing them one at a time to monitor for symptoms.
- Food diaries: Keeping a detailed record of food intake and symptoms to identify patterns.
- Medical tests: Though not commonly used for all types of food sensitivities, tests like hydrogen breath testing for lactose or fructose intolerance can be helpful.

How do food sensitivities cause diarrhea in the first place?
Food sensitivities cause diarrhea by triggering an adverse reaction in the body, which can lead to inflammation and irritation in the digestive tract. This reaction can be mediated by the immune system, which mistakes the food protein for a harmful invader and launches an attack, or it can be caused by a non-immune-mediated response, such as an enzymatic deficiency or a disruption in the balance of gut bacteria. In either case, the body’s response to the perceived threat can lead to the release of chemical mediators, such as histamine and cytokines, which can cause blood vessels to dilate, smooth muscle to contract, and mucous membranes to become inflamed.
The resulting inflammation and irritation can disrupt the normal functioning of the digestive tract, leading to symptoms such as abdominal pain, bloating, and diarrhea. In some cases, the diarrhea can be severe and debilitating, while in other cases, it may be mild and self-limiting. What are the most common food sensitivities that cause diarrhea?
The most common food sensitivities that cause diarrhea vary from person to person, but some of the most frequently implicated foods include lactose, gluten, soy, eggs, fish, shellfish, tree nuts, and peanuts. Lactose intolerance, for example, is a common condition in which the body is unable to digest lactose, a sugar found in milk and other dairy products, due to a deficiency of the enzyme lactase. Gluten sensitivity, on the other hand, can cause a range of symptoms, from mild digestive discomfort to severe intestinal damage, in individuals with celiac disease or non-celiac gluten sensitivity.
Other common food sensitivities that can cause diarrhea include fructose malabsorption, which occurs when the body is unable to absorb fructose, a sugar found in fruits, vegetables, and many processed foods. Sorbitol, a sugar substitute commonly used in sugar-free gum and candy, can also cause diarrhea in some individuals due to its poor absorption in the small intestine. Additionally, some people may experience diarrhea due to sensitivities to certain food additives, such as artificial sweeteners, colorings, or preservatives. Can food sensitivities cause diarrhea in infants and young children?
Yes, food sensitivities can cause diarrhea in infants and young children. In fact, food sensitivities are a common cause of gastrointestinal symptoms in this age group. Infants and young children are more susceptible to food sensitivities due to their immature digestive systems and developing immune systems. Breastfed infants, for example, may experience diarrhea or other symptoms if their mothers consume foods to which they are sensitive. Formula-fed infants may also develop sensitivities to certain ingredients in their formula, such as cow’s milk protein or soy.
In older children, food sensitivities can cause a range of symptoms, including diarrhea, abdominal pain, and nausea. Common food sensitivities in children include lactose intolerance, gluten sensitivity, and sensitivities to nuts, eggs, and fish. If left untreated, food sensitivities can lead to malabsorption of essential nutrients, impaired growth and development, and increased risk of infections. How can I diagnose a food sensitivity that is causing diarrhea?
Diagnosing a food sensitivity that is causing diarrhea can be challenging, as the symptoms can be similar to those caused by other conditions, such as infectious gastroenteritis or inflammatory bowel disease. A healthcare provider may use a combination of medical history, physical examination, laboratory tests, and dietary trials to diagnose a food sensitivity. Keeping a food diary can be a helpful tool in identifying the offending food, as it allows individuals to track their food intake and symptoms over time.
Elimination diets, in which the suspected food is removed from the diet for a period of time, can also be used to diagnose a food sensitivity. If symptoms improve during the elimination phase, the food is then reintroduced to assess for symptoms. This process can be repeated for multiple foods to identify the specific food or foods causing the sensitivity. Laboratory tests, such as blood tests or stool tests, may also be used to diagnose certain food sensitivities, such as celiac disease or lactose intolerance. What are the treatment options for food sensitivities that cause diarrhea?
The primary treatment for food sensitivities that cause diarrhea is avoidance of the offending food. This can involve reading food labels carefully, asking questions about food preparation, and developing a plan for managing food sensitivities in different situations, such as eating out or traveling. In some cases, medication may be prescribed to manage symptoms, such as antidiarrheal medications or anti-inflammatory medications. Probiotics, which are beneficial bacteria that can help restore the balance of gut bacteria, may also be recommended to help alleviate symptoms.
In addition to avoidance and medication, other treatment options may be available, depending on the specific food sensitivity and individual needs. For example, individuals with lactose intolerance may be able to manage their symptoms by taking lactase enzyme supplements or eating lactose-free products. Those with gluten sensitivity or celiac disease may need to follow a strict gluten-free diet to manage their symptoms.
